While debugging flakey behavior with TestRunLocker, I noticed that is intended 
to run its test once with a stop at the entry function (and then Continues) and 
once where we launch to the main() loop.  But we were never exercising the 
stop-at-entry codepath.

This doesn't fix the flakey behavior, although that only happens with the 
launch-directly-into-main() codepath; I don't get failures when I stop at the 
entry point and then continue.
